Output 95340683017514e6d55d5fa3b5f8785ba1eb2afbd9adf8ebe9d12153f2a5a388:0

value
98968649
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c82e7d5306e0bd637307f57c87a0773cbc74f97 OP_EQUAL
address
34HmfPt7tPGPTdY19JxkxCY2JqVZDsYrJA
transaction
95340683017514e6d55d5fa3b5f8785ba1eb2afbd9adf8ebe9d12153f2a5a388
spent
true